José Rondón and Vladimir Dyadyun scored in extra time to seal a first European quarter-final appearance for FC Rubin Kazan – and bring to an end Levante UD's debut continental campaign.
Neither club had taken part in a penalty shoot-out in Europe, but this UEFA Europa League round of 16 tie seemed destined to be settled from the spot after 180 goalless minutes. However, the game's standout performer, Bebras Natcho, carved open the Spanish side's defence with a perfect through ball in the 100th minute, allowing Rondón to slide in, before substitute Dyadyun streaked clear to seal victory with eight minutes remaining.
